The Apple M1 Max (32-GPU), introduced in late 2021, is based on 5 nm M1 architecture, with 32 GPU cores and 28 MB L2 cache, for professional graphics applications.

The Apple M4 Pro (14-CPU 20-GPU), released in mid-2024, uses 3 nm M4 architecture, integrating 14 CPU cores, 20 GPU cores, and 36 MB L2 cache, for demanding users needing high CPU and GPU performance.

The M4 Pro surpasses the M1 Max in single-core performance by over 50% and in multi-core performance by over 80%. For gaming and graphics, the M1 Max (32 GPU cores, 410 GB/s bandwidth) offers high performance, also for AI. The M4 Pro (20 GPU cores, 273 GB/s bandwidth) benefits from newer architecture; however, the M1 Max might have advantages in highly graphically demanding tasks due to more GPU cores and bandwidth.

The 3 nm manufacturing process makes the M4 Pro more energy-efficient than the 5 nm M1 Max, resulting in lower power consumption and better thermal management. The M1 Max is more attractively priced in older devices. The M4 Pro is built into current premium devices at higher costs. Summary and Recommendation: The Apple M1 Max (32-GPU) is suitable for graphics-intensive tasks and budget-conscious users.

The Apple M4 Pro (14-CPU 20-GPU) is the choice for the highest CPU performance, improved efficiency, and the latest technology.
